Income received by an individual as a gift of ₹60,000
from a friend residing in India is:Solution
As per the Income Tax Act, gifts are taxable under "Income from Other Sources" if received from a non-relative (friend is not a specified relative) and the aggregate value exceeds ₹50,000 in a year. Since ₹60,000 > ₹50,000 and is from a friend, the entire ₹60,000 is taxable.
